An improved method for the preparation of polyethylene oriented matrices suitable for linear dichroism studies

Abstract

A method is presented of improving the optical behaviour of stretched Polyethylene (PE) matrices suitable in linear dichroism studies. It is based on the modification of the drawn PE matrices by filling microcracks (the light scattering centers) with Poly (vinyl alcohol). Absorption spectra of modified and unmodified matrices show enhancement of light transmission in uv-visible range for modified matrices. Suggestions on the influence of the crystallinity, degree and drawing conditions of PE matrices, used as anisothropic solvent, are given.
